Question you may concern
Will reversing the positive and negative poles damage the device when connecting the battery?
The device has a built-in reverse connection protection function, which will automatically cut off the circuit when the positive and negative poles are reversed to avoid damage caused by reverse current inflow; just adjust the connection order of the positive and negative poles of the battery clip and re-power on to use normally.

How to connect to the battery?
Use the included battery clips, connect the red clip to the positive pole of the battery and the black clip to the negative pole. Ensure good contact and no short-circuit risk when connecting.
